I must disagree, I hate seeing everyone say that its going to happen eventually anyway with their tails between their legs, Money talks and let me tell you "PC GAMING" has all but died in comparison to console so lets adopt the PC GAMING MODEL. seriously PC has some great games and ideas but developers have been using DRM on just about everything for well over 10 years, first it was just cd keys which could be used to install the game an infinite amount of times to as many pc's as one wants. Now CD Keys can be activated a limited amount of times and then your calling customer service to have them increase your cd key usages.

The only Reason so many have been adopting consoles and the gamer pool is as large as it is today is because PC gamers hate DRM too, Diablo 3 lost alot of players only recently because its a game that can be should be allowed offline but they make you connect to their servers to play it single player anyways, servers go down, you cannot play..

Granted people still buy PC games because they really are far nicer looking with alot more shaders and power behind them, some simply cannot fathom playing games with gamepads all the time and prefer the keyboard and mouse, However Gamers tend to leave games behind when DRM hinders them at every turn..

I shiver when I realise that someday all my MMO games that I hold dear will someday just not be there and all that time put in will no longer mean anything. servers shut down and its like it never happened, I have no game, my data was all stored on a server..its not good in any form..what ever happened to hosting a room of instanced play where people connect to your IP address as an option.

MMO even though you have a disc are basically like all digital, you dont need the disc once your account is created and game is registered to you. However the online requirement for any games is just bad, as this generation will end and servers may not stay up as long as you would think.People put 3,000 hours into monster hunter games and the online for those is down now//Nobody wants that.

The way things have been with consoles up until now you could hand the system down to a little one when they are old enough to play it, all that money doesnt go to waste and now someone else can appreciate it for their first time.
